God of Deliverance | A Study of Exodus 1-18

Begins Monday, September 21
Mondays  •  6:30–8:30pm  •  North Conference Room  •  Cost: TBD
Led by Laura Kaye

Journey through the first half of Exodus in this 10-session, verse-by-verse Bible study by Jen Wilkin. Discover how God rescued His people from slavery in Egypt and how the story of the Exodus points to our greater Deliverer, Jesus Christ. As we explore God’s faithfulness, power, and redemption, we’ll see that the God who delivered Israel is the same God who delivers us from sin and calls us to worship Him.

Precepts: The Power of Prayer

Begins Thursday, September 17
Thursdays  •  10:00am–12:00pm  •  Garden Prayer Room  •  Cost: $22
Led by Kristi Rohaus

The Power of Prayer is a four-week inductive Bible study that explores how God works through prayer. Participants examine biblical examples of prayer from Daniel, Hannah, the father in Mark 9, Paul and Silas in Acts 16, and the teaching of James. The study emphasizes that the power of prayer comes from God, not from the person praying, and encourages believers to develop a deeper, more confident prayer life by studying Scripture and applying its truths.
